Early implantation - risk of miscarriage?


Hi!
I think I may have had implantation on 4dpo due to a very small amount of blood. I can't be sure obviously, and in fact I can't be sure when I ovulated either as I don't do temping or OPKs!! I haven't had a BFP yet (am 11dpo now, if I ovulated when I think I did) but have had lots of symptoms.

But assuming I did implant on 4dpo, is it true that early implantation can lead to miscarriage? I just found an article saying that if an embryo implants between 1 and 4dpo, there is an 87% chance it didn't do it's cell division properly and therefore won't have the right number of chromosomes, leading to an early miscarriage?

Even though I haven't had a BFP yet so I don't actually know if I'm pregnant, I had a missed miscarriage last September so that article has really worried me In fact the fact I haven't had a BFP yet is adding to the worry cos surely I should have by now if I had implantation a week ago? I'm panicking that if I am pregnant my hormones aren't rising properly cos there is something wrong with the baby, caused by the early implantation. I properly sound a bit crazy but due to my missed miscarriage I can't help but worry!
